Which MRI Tech Programs Will Make You a Pro?

MRI Registry Review

If you’d like to become a magnetic resonance imaging technologist, then you should take up MRI tech programs that will make you one of these specialized medical professionals. MRI technicians operate MRI machinery that creates detailed images of internal body organs and structures.

Aside from performing the scan, MRI professionals are also responsible for preparing patients for the procedure while ensuring the safe use of the equipment. Their work also involves standing for long periods of time, sometimes lifting and turning patients who may need assistance.

What’s included in MRI Tech Programs?

Online MRI tech programs offer specific training while also providing students with the key skills needed for the profession. Aside from the technical and interpersonal skills required from these technicians, they are also trained to develop more attention to detail and a higher level of physical stamina while expertly using the rather complex MRI machinery. Some of the modules included are patient positioning, MRI physics, sectional anatomy, radiographic exposure, and imaging procedures.

Currently practicing MRI technologists holding initial certification may also enroll in advanced MRI tech programs that qualify them for post-primary pathway certification. The ARRT offers this particular certification to MRI technicians with primary pathway certification. To qualify for this advanced certification, 16 hours of structured education are needed. An internship is also required, and that could take a year to complete.

How to Qualify for the Basic MRI Tech Programs

To be eligible to enroll in MRI tech programs, aspiring technologists must hold a degree in radiography, sonography, radiation therapy, and other related fields. Aside from getting the necessary credentials from the training, they should also gain relevant experience in the field.

Anybody wanting to become an MRI technologist should complete a postsecondary radiology science program. This is why the most common route is finishing an associate’s degree in radiography science. Alternatively, there are bachelor’s degree programs that are now offered by certain universities and colleges. MRI tech programs are also offered in online training centers and community colleges.

How to Become a Registered MRI Technologist

After completing all the necessary education units and clinical training, the next step is registering with the ARRT or American Registry of Radiologic Technologists. Aspiring MRI technologists should pass the exam to earn the certification and get registered. Passing this exam will then qualify them for state licensure. The minimum educational requirement to become certified is an associate’s degree.

To qualify for the specialty certification exam for MRI technologists offered by the ARRT, candidates should have completed the required MRI tech programs. They should also be currently certified by the ARRT in radiography sciences such as nuclear medicine technology, radiation therapy, and sonography. Aside from the ARRT, the American Registry of Magnetic Resonance Imaging Technologists or ARMRIT also certifies MRI technicians. ARMRIT requires aspiring technicians to have the clinical training necessary to gain relevant experience in using MRI devices before getting certified. This means aspirants should be very picky with the MRI tech programs they join. They should choose the one that comes complete with clinical training.
